Mesmo estando presente em sua versão open source nos repositórios das distribuições, podem existir diferenças entre as versões atualmente suportadas nestes repositórios e a ultima versão lançada pela Oracle.
Então, se por algum motivo, você precisar da versão mais recente ou mesmo quiser padronizar a versão instalada em seus ambientes, usar a versão disponibilizada diretamente pela Oracle pode ser uma opção.
Abaixo descrevo o processo necessário para instalar o
Oracle VirtualBox no
CentOS,
openSUSE Leap e
Ubuntu LTS 16.04.
CentOS 6 e 7
1. Adicione o repositório epel:
O EPEL é necessário para prover o pacote dkms, ele será responsável por gerar os módulos do VirtualBox ao atualizar o Kernel.
# yum install epel-release
2. Adicione o repositório do VirtualBox:
# wget -c http://download.virtualbox.org/virtualbox/rpm/rhel/virtualbox.repo -O /etc/yum.repos.d/virtualbox.repo
3. Instale o VirtualBox:
# yum install VirtualBox-5.0 dkms
4. Adicione o seu usuário ao grupo "vboxusers":
# usermod -a -G vboxusers SEUUSUARIO
openSUSE Leap
1. Adicione o repositório do Virtualbox:
# wget -q https://www.virtualbox.org/download/oracle_vbox.asc -O- | rpm --import -
# wget -c http://download.virtualbox.org/virtualbox/rpm/opensuse/13.2/virtualbox.repo -O /etc/zypp/repos.d/virtualbox.repo
# zypp-refresh
2. Instale o VirtualBox:
# zypper install dkms virtualbox-5.0
3. Adicione o seu usuário ao grupo "vboxusers":
# usermod -a -G vboxusers SEUUSUARIO
Ubuntu LTS 16.04
1. Adicione o repositório do VirtualBox:
wget -q https://www.virtualbox.org/download/oracle_vbox_2016.asc -O- | sudo apt-key add -
sudo su -c 'echo "deb http://download.virtualbox.org/virtualbox/debian xenial contrib " > /etc/apt/sources.list.d/virtualbox.list '
2. Instale o VirtualBox:
sudo apt update && sudo apt install virtualbox-5.0 dkms linux-headers-$(uname -r)
3. Adicione o seu usuário ao grupo "vboxusers":
sudo usermod -a -G vboxusers SEUUSUARIO
Referências
Adaptado da documentação oficial do VirtualBox:
Quando enviei a dica, a versão atual do virtualbox estava na serie 5.0.X.
O comando para instalação de versões posteriores, poderá ser ajustado a versão corrente quando estiver lendo, como virtualbox-5.1
Para a futura versão 5.1 que hoje esta em fase beta.
------------------------------------------------------
KISS principle, RTFM and STFW = 42